Game 17: All Hands on Deck, Melrose 3 Stoneham 0


Melrose traveled to Stoneham and emerged with a straight set victory, 25-11, 25-12, and 25-9. It got sloppy late. Everyone saw action and contributed to the win. The win moves Melrose to 16-1 on the season. 

Senior captains dominated the early action with Lily Fitzgerald conducting, Saoirse Connolly and Lydia Lombardo attacking, and Jill Mercer anchoring the defense. Before the match, Coach Scott Celli praised Jill for her positioning and concentration. The defense of Nicole Abbott and Mary Kate Mahoney played flawlessly, abetted by rotating defenders Erin Torpey and Lydia. 

Freshman Emily Hudson and sophomore Grace Davis both continue to grow at the opposite hitter position as the coaches sort out the rotation. 

Stoneham hung around during the second set, but when Melrose needed treatment at 13-9, they went to "the ER" (Emma Randolph) who stitched up the offense. 

The third set saw predominantly freshmen and sophomores ply their trade as a preview to future versions of Melrose volleyball. At times Melrose had both Emily Hudson and Sam Dewey up front, with Sam contributing a thunderous block. Sophomores Marie Maher and Claire Albuja looked solid on defense and outside hitter, and Kiki Kiernan served well and showed ability on defense. For most of the final frame, Melrose had two frosh and four sophomores on the court.
